Those black streaks on your roof are not dirt, and they are not permanent. They are Gloeocapsa magma, an airborne algae that spreads easily in Lake Nona's humid climate. We remove it with a low-pressure soft wash that treats the algae itself, not just the visible staining, and we use the same approach on shingle, tile, and metal roofs. No high pressure touches the roof.
Why Soft Wash a Lake Nona Roof
Treats the Algae Behind the Streaks
The black streaks are Gloeocapsa magma, an algae. We treat it at the source, so it is slower to come back than after a surface rinse.
Preserves Roof's Longevity
Left untreated, the algae holds moisture against shingle, tile, and metal and can shorten the roof's life. Clearing it protects the most expensive surface on the home.
Consistent With Manufacturer Guidance
High pressure can strip granules and may affect warranty coverage. Low-pressure soft washing avoids that damaging pressure and follows the type of cleaning approach roofing manufacturers recommend for algae removal.

Lake Nona's heat, humidity, and frequent rain create ideal conditions for dark roof algae, especially on shaded and north-facing sections that take longer to dry. In an area known for newer homes and well-maintained communities, roof streaks can quickly stand out and make an otherwise clean property look older than it is.
A plain rinse only removes the surface growth and does not fully treat it, so it comes back a lot sooner than it should. We soft wash instead. Our low-pressure, soft wash treatment kills the algae itself, not just the surface stain. That makes it much harder for the streaks to come back, and it keeps the roof cleaner for much longer. Our roof-cleaning process also treats mold, moss, and lichen. The cleaning solution continues working for several days after application, breaking down the remaining organic growth so the roof gradually becomes cleaner and brighter even after the service is complete.

Protect the Landscaping
Before applying the roof-cleaning solution, we thoroughly pre-wet the plants, shrubs, grass, and surrounding areas. We continue rinsing and monitoring the landscaping throughout the service to reduce exposure to overspray and runoff.
Apply the Soft-Wash Treatment
Using a professional soft-wash system, we apply the cleaning solution at low pressure across the roof. We adjust the application based on the roofing material and give additional attention to shaded and slow-drying areas where organic growth is often heavier.
The treatment targets algae, mold, moss, and lichen without using high-pressure washing.
Allow the Treatment to Keep Working
We apply additional treatments where needed, especially on heavily stained or shaded sections, until the entire roof has been thoroughly covered.
We typically leave the final application in place so it can continue breaking down any remaining organic growth. As the buildup loosens, normal rainfall gradually carries it away, and the roof may continue brightening over the following days.

Soft Washing vs. Pressure Washing a Roof
This is the single biggest misconception in roof cleaning. A roof should never be pressure washed. Here is what each method actually does once the water hits your shingles.
Soft Washing
Low pressure plus a professional cleaning solution that kills the growth, not just the surface. It is the only method we put on a roof, and the one roofing manufacturers actually endorse.
- Kills algae, mold, moss & lichen, not just the surface
- Keeps the protective granules on your shingles
- Safe for tile, metal, flat and low-slope roofs too
- Low-pressure method consistent with manufacturer guidance
- Results last far longer than a surface rinse
Why Not a Pressure Washer?
On a driveway it is the right tool. On a roof it is the exact damage we get called out to fix:
- Blasts the protective granules off shingles, cutting years off the roof
- Cracks and dislodges tile
- Forces water up under the roofing, where it rots the deck
- High pressure can damage shingles and may affect manufacturer warranty coverage
- Only rinses the surface, so the growth survives and regrows
- Puts a worker on a wet, slick roof, one of the most dangerous places to stand
What a Neglected Roof Actually Costs You
A roof soft wash costs a small fraction of what the roof is worth. Here is what waiting, or letting a pressure washer near it, tends to cost instead.
Early Roof Replacement
Algae holds moisture against the roof and breaks down the limestone filler in shingles. Left for years, it can take years off the roof's life and pull replacement forward.
Pressure-Wash Damage
One pass with a pressure washer can strip granules or crack tile across a whole slope, turning a cleaning into a repair and potentially affecting manufacturer warranty coverage.
Cooling Bills
A dark, algae-covered roof absorbs more heat. Clearing the growth helps the roof reflect sunlight the way it was designed to and eases the load on your A/C.
Every Roof in Lake Nona We Soft Wash
We use one low-pressure method on every common roofing material in Lake Nona. We match the solution and its strength to whatever type of roof you have.
Shingle Roofs
The most common roof on the village streets in Laureate Park and VillageWalk, and it shows every streak against light trim. We remove the streaks and leave the protective granules in place.
Tile Roofs
Common on the estates in Eagle Creek and along the golf-course streets. Tile can crack under high pressure, so we soft wash it instead and keep heavy foot traffic off it.
Metal Roofs
Standing-seam and panel roofs come back bright with a soft wash that is easy on the finish and the coating underneath.
Flat & Low-Slope
The modern rooflines around Lake Nona include flat and low-slope sections that drain slowly and stay damp. We treat them with the same low-pressure approach.
Moss & Lichen Removal
Moss and lichen build up on shaded, north-facing slopes. We treat them fully, and they loosen and wash away over the following weeks.
Black Streak Removal
The dark streaks are Gloeocapsa magma algae. We treat the algae itself rather than rinsing the stain off the surface, so the results last much longer.

Why Lake Nona Roofs Streak So Fast
Lake Nona's climate is humid most of the year, which keeps roofs damp. That moisture is all Gloeocapsa magma needs. It is the airborne algae behind the black streaks on roofs across these villages, and it grows on the limestone filler inside shingles. Because so much of the area was built at once, roofs age on a similar schedule, and streaking tends to show up across a whole street in the same season. A plain rinse does not remove it. Left untreated, it covers the slope, holds moisture against the shingles, and can shorten the life of the roof.
The Asphalt Roofing Manufacturers Association recommends the same fix: low-pressure chemical cleaning to remove algae from shingles, not a high-pressure washer. That is how we work. A professional, roof-safe solution treats the algae, mold, moss, and lichen. We do not rinse the roof afterward. We leave the final application in place, and normal rain over the following days carries the loosened growth away.
There is an environmental reason to work this way, too. Runoff that reaches a storm drain here feeds the community ponds and the Moss Park conservation land nearby, so we use professional roof-cleaning solutions, pre-wet the landscaping, and control runoff on every job. The EPA's nonpoint source pollution guidance explains why that matters. A soft wash also uses far less water than a pressure washer.
